Abstract

PURPOSE:To prevent external leak of microwaves so as to improve safety by installing one end of metal connecting means such as door arms connecting a door with a main body of a microwave oven outside the choke space inside the door. CONSTITUTION:Leaking waves from between a front panel 16 and a punching panel produced while microwave heating are restricted from external leak by action in a choke space. In the meanwhile, if a door 3 is turned clockwise after completion of heating, it is opened about a hinge 17. At this time, a door arm 22 moves up and down, and an absorbing plate 31 also waves up and down following the arm 22. A slit 23 in the front panel 16 is always choked by the absorbing plate 31, thereby foreign matters are not inserted through the slit 23, and leaking waves externally are stopped because they are absorbed by the absorbing plate 31. By insalling one end of the hinge 17 and the door 3 outside the choke space, therefore, external leak of microwaves can be prevented.

In the conventional microwave oven disclosed in Japanese Patent Publication No. 59-15759, etc., the microwave oven main body in which the heating chamber is arranged and the door that opens and closes the opening of the heating chamber are made of a metal door arm or the like. are in contact with each other.

However, one end of such a door arm, etc. generally reaches into the microwave choke space inside the door, and therefore, some of the microwaves in the choke space leak outside using the door arm, etc. as an antenna, which is extremely dangerous. It is.

(C) Problems to be Solved by the Invention The present invention attempts to provide a safe microwave oven by preventing microwaves from undesirably leaking from the microwave choke space inside the door by using the door arm, etc. as an antenna. It is.

B.) Means for Solving the Problems The present invention provides a heating chamber disposed inside a microwave oven body to which microwaves are supplied, and a metal door body that opens and closes an opening of the heating chamber to form a microwave choke space. a door with a
In a microwave oven equipped with a metal communication means communicating between the door and the microwave oven main body, the outer peripheral part of the door main body is bent outward, and the communication means is provided through the bent part. The device is characterized in that a trail of the means extends outside the choke space within the door.

(e) Function: One end of the metal communication means such as the door arm connected between the door and the microwave oven body was placed outside the choke space inside the door, so that the microwaves in the choke space could be transmitted to the metal. It is safe because there is no undesirable leakage when the manufactured communication means is used as an antenna.

Further, one end of the communication means extends outside the choke space in the door through the outer bent portion of the outer periphery of the door body and is attached thereto, so that the attached portion is attached to the outer bent portion. The outside bending part is formed by bending the outer peripheral part of the door body and is integral with the door body, so the structure is simple.
